| 1. Not that I know of. Buzz has it that Abel Maldonado (R - Santa Maria) is likely. |
|
He was Arnie's ally on the budget negotiations and vote in Sacramento. If so, local word is that Blakeslee (R - San Luis Obispo) would run for Abel's Senate seat (Blakeslee's termed out of the Assembly next year). If so, it could be a plus. Blakeslee's Assembly seat is likely to go Democratic, so it'd be a net gain for us, even if Blakeslee won the open Senate seat. And it would put us one vote closer to a 2/3 majority in the Assembly (iirc, we only need 3 or 4 more Dems) - which would forestall any more budget shenanigans.
